The 2008’s 60th Annual Primetime Emmy Awards

It’s time to honour the best of the TV industry in America - the 60th Annual Primetime Emmy Awards. Fashionistas will keep their eyes peel on screen - who’s the best dressed and who’s going to fire their stylist. Obviously, I haven’t had a chance to watch the show YET - but I’ll catch the encore tonight on TV. This year, we have a glorious treat of sparkly gowns, shorter hemlines, usual black numbers, bright and bold colored-frocks. Let’s see which one caught Fash-E’s anime eyes:

Weeds is one of my current favourite TV shows. I’m not a Roberto Cavalli fan but Mary-Louise Parker rocks this turquoise Roberto Cavalli gown with delicate jewel-linings. This really shows off her body and I want her body at her age, dammit.

Many celebrities are wearing Reem Acra at this year’s Emmys. However, the best-dressed in Reem Acra goes to Olivia Wilde. Her “delicate chiffon and satin gown with beaded cap sleeves” is young, and ethereal - this is definitely a winner.

Rachel Zoe knows how to make her clients look a million bucks. Because Debra Messing sure does! She looks absolutely stunning in this black ruffle Monique Lhuillier with vintage earrings.

Christina Applegate in a “light blue one shouldered jacquard Reem Acra frock”. Simply dramatic! She pairs it up with purple gemstone earrings that adds a royal, glamorous touch to the whole look. Talk about making an entrance.

Heidi Klum is not my ultimate fave, but she definitely shines in this ” beaded gray Armani Prive dress with asymmetrical tier detailing”. The huge butterfly earrings definitely spice up the entire look. This woman never looked shabby, hurr.

Eva Longoria never looks any less glamourous. She stuns the crowd in this “Marchesa dress adorned with an oversized bow at the bodice”. Critics said it’s too matchy - but I think you don’t have to wow the crowd with bold colours. I like it subtle.
